Senegalese Leader Hails AU Authority

(APA)--The transformation of the existing African Union (AU) Commission into an Authority of the Union, agreed upon at the last AU summit is a ‘milestone’ in achieving the ideals of Pan-Africanism, Senegalese President Abdoulaye Wade said.

‘The decision is in line with history. It reflects the African people’s desire to achieve African Unity’, Wade said in a statement copied to APA Tuesday in Dakar. According to the Senegalese president, the setting of the Authority of the Union ‘included our continent’s destiny in that of the large sets, which determine, more than ever, the fate of the peoples of the world.’ This is at last the Pan-Africanist ideal that the Senegalese people and its leaders have always called for, the statement noted.

Recalling the events that led to the creation of the Authority of the Union, President Wade noted that the ‘debate on the Union Government has been long and difficult’. ‘It raised passions and strong convictions and revealed the diversity or differences of view about how to achieve the United States of Africa, the final stage of African integration,’ he said.

President Wade however acknowledged that the creation of the Authority of the Union does not mean the victory of one camp over another. ‘The road ahead remains long and fraught with obstacles, but we are on track to completing the project of the United States of Africa,’ Wade said.
